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Flow-Block in Amazon Connect: Stimme festlegen
Dieses Thema definiert den Ablaufblock für die Einstellung der text-to-speech (TTS-) Sprache und Stimme, die für den Kontaktablauf verwendet werden sollen.
Description
-
Legt die text-to-speech (TTS-) Sprache und Stimme fest, die für den Kontaktablauf verwendet werden sollen.
-
Die Standardstimme ist für „Joanna“ (Konversationssprachstil) konfiguriert.
-
Sie können den Sprechstil überschreiben, um ihn und andere Stimmen zu Neuronalen Stimmen oder Generativen Stimmen zu machen.
-
Neuronale Stimmen lassen automatisierte Gespräche lebensechter klingen, indem Tonhöhe, Beugung, Intonation und Tempo verbessert werden.
-
Eine Liste der unterstützten neuronalen Stimmen finden Sie unter Neuronale Stimmen im Amazon-Polly-Entwicklerhandbuch.
-
Generative Stimmen sind die menschenähnlichsten, emotional engagiertesten und anpassungsfähigsten Konversationsstimmen, die über Amazon Polly zur Verfügung stehen.
-
Eine Liste der unterstützten generativen Stimmen finden Sie unter Generative Stimmen im Amazon-Polly-Entwicklerhandbuch.
-
-
Nachdem dieser Block ausgeführt wurde, wird jeder TTS-Aufruf in die ausgewählte neuronale, Standard- oder generative Stimme aufgelöst.
-
Wenn dieser Block während einer Chat-Konversation ausgelöst wird, geht der Kontakt in die Verzweigung Erfolg. Dies hat keine Auswirkungen auf das Chat-Erlebnis.
-
Die Nutzung generativer Stimmen wird Ihnen in Rechnung gestellt. Weitere Details zu den Preisen finden Sie unter Amazon Polly – Preise
-
Wenn Sie bei Amazon Connect der nächsten Generation angemeldet sind, sind die generativen Stimmen im Preis für Amazon Connect der nächsten Generation enthalten.
Anmerkung
Wenn Ihre Instance vor Oktober 2018 erstellt wurde und Sie inzwischen zu einer serviceverknüpften Rolle (SLR) migriert sind, müssen Sie Ihrer Servicerolle (SR) die folgenden benutzerdefinierten Berechtigungen hinzufügen, um auf die generativen Engines zugreifen zu können.
{ "Sid": "AllowPollyActions", "Effect": "Allow", "Action": [ "polly:SynthesizeSpeech" ], "Resource": [ "*" ] }
Unterstützte Kanäle
In der folgenden Tabelle sind die Block-Weiterleitungsoptionen für einen Kontakt im vorgegebenen Kanal aufgeführt.
| Kanal | Unterstützt? |
|---|---|
Stimme |
Ja |
Chat |
Nein – Erfolgszweig |
Aufgabe |
Nein – Erfolgszweig |
Nein – Erfolgszweig |
Flow-Typen
Sie können diesen Block in den folgenden Flow-Typen verwendet:
-
Alle Flows
Eigenschaften
In der folgenden Abbildung sehen Sie die Seite Eigenschaften des Blocks Stimme festlegen. Der Block ist für Englisch konfiguriert, die Stimme ist „Joanna“ und der Sprachstil ist „Konversation“.
Tipp
Für Stimmen, die nur neuronale, aber keine Standardsprachstile unterstützen, wird automatisch Sprechstil überschreiben ausgewählt. Diese Einstellung können Sie nicht ändern.
Sie können Sprache, Stimme, Engine und Stil auch dynamisch festlegen. Es gibt einige Konfigurationen, die bei der Änderung des Blocks beachtet werden müssen:
-
Wenn die Sprache dynamisch ausgewählt wird, muss auch die Stimme dynamisch festgelegt werden.
-
Wenn die Stimme dynamisch festgelegt und der Sprechstil überschrieben wird, müssen Engine und Stil dynamisch ausgewählt werden.
-
Wenn die Stimme oder die Engine ungültig sind oder die ausgewählte Stimme die ausgewählte Engine nicht unterstützt, wird die Fehlerverzweigung verwendet.
Anmerkung
-
Der Sprachcode wird nur dann an eine Flow-Aktion übergeben, wenn die Option Sprachattribut festlegen ausgewählt ist. Daher übernehmen ungültige Sprachcodes nicht die Fehlerverzweigung in diesem Block, können jedoch zu fehlerhaftem Verhalten führen, wenn sie mit Lex-V2-Bots verwendet werden.
-
Wenn nach der Fehlerverzweigung Zweig ein Abspielen-Prompt hinzugefügt wird, wird die dafür verwendete Stimme standardmäßig auf Joanna/Standard festgelegt.
-
Wenn der definierte Sprechstil von der definierten Stimme nicht unterstützt wird, wird der Sprechstil Keine verwendet.
-
Konfiguration
Eine Liste der gültigen Sprachcodes, Stimmen und unterstützten Engines finden Sie unter Verfügbare Stimmen im Entwicklerhandbuch zu Amazon Polly.
Anmerkung
Amazon Connect unterstützt Standard-, neuronale und generative Engines, sodass Sie entweder Standard-, neuronale oder generative Werte als Werte an den Engine-Parameter übergeben können.
Zum Festlegen des Sprachattributs übergeben Sie den spezifischen Sprachcode an den Parameter (z. B. en-US oder ar-AE). Übergeben Sie für die Stimme einfach den Namen der Stimme (z. B. Joanna oder Hala).
Amazon Connect unterstützt auch Sprechstile, die als None, Conversational oder Newscaster definiert werden können. Die Stile Newscaster und Konversation sind beide für die folgenden Stimmen in der neuronalen Engine verfügbar:
-
Matthew (en-US)
-
Joanna (en-US)
-
Lupe (es-US)
-
Amy (en-GB)
Anmerkung
Wenn Sie keine Engine angeben, wird standardmäßig die Standard-Engine verwendet. Einige Stimmen, wie Ruth (en-US), unterstützen die Standard-Engine jedoch nicht. Für diese Stimmen müssen Sie eine unterstützte Engine angeben. Andernfalls schlägt der Vorgang fehl, da Ruth die Standard-Engine nicht unterstützt.
Die folgende Tabelle enthält einige Beispiele für Konfigurationen und deren Ergebnisse:
| Sprachcode | Stimme | Engine | Sprechstil | Ergebnis mit Begründung |
|---|---|---|---|---|
| en-US | Ruth | – | – | Fehlerverzweigung: Die Engine ist nicht angegeben, daher wird standardmäßig der Standard verwendet. Ruth unterstützt keine Standard-Engine, was dazu führt, dass die Fehlerverzweigung verwendet wird. |
| en-US | Ruth | neuronal | Keine | Erfolgsverzweigung: Ruth unterstützt die neuronale Engine. |
| en-US | Ruth | neuronal | Gespräch | Erfolgsverzweigung: Obwohl Ruth den Konversationssprechstil nicht unterstützt, folgt der Block nicht der Fehlerverzweigung. Stattdessen verwendet die Stimme, wenn sie synthetisiert wird, einfach keinen Sprechstil. |
| ar-AE | Ruth | neuronal | Keine | Erfolgsverzweigung: Dieser Block führt keine Validierung des Sprachcodes durch. Nur die Stimme wird verwendet, um Sprache zu synthetisieren. Falscher Sprachcode kann jedoch zu fehlerhaftem Verhalten führen, wenn er mit Lex-V2-Bots verwendet wird. |
Verwenden eines Amazon-Lex-Bots in Amazon Connect
Wenn Sie einen Amazon-Lex-V2-Bot verwenden, muss Ihr Sprachattribut in Amazon Connect dem Sprachmodell entsprechen, das für die Erstellung Ihres Lex-Bot verwendet wurde. In Amazon Lex (Classic) trifft das nicht zu.
-
Wenn Sie einen Amazon-Lex-V2-Bot mit einem anderen Sprachmodell erstellen, z. B. en_AU, fr_FR, es_ES oder andere, wählen Sie unter Stimme diejenige aus, die dieser Sprache entspricht, und müssen dann wie in der folgenden Abbildung gezeigt Sprachattribut festlegen auswählen.
-
Wenn Sie keine en-US-Stimme mit einem Amazon-Lex-V2-Bot verwenden und Sprachattribut festlegen nicht auswählen, gibt der Kundeneingabe abrufen-Block einen Fehler zurück.
-
Wählen Sie für Bots mit mehreren Sprachen (z. B. en_AU und en_GB) wie in der folgenden Abbildung gezeigt die Option Sprachattribut festlegen für eine der Sprachen aus.
Konfigurationstipps
-
Für die neuronalen Stimmen Joanna und Matthew können Sie für amerikanisches Englisch (en-US) auch einen Newscaster-Sprechstil angeben.
Konfigurierter Block
In der folgenden Abbildung sehen Sie ein Beispiel eines konfigurierten Blocks. Er hat die folgenden Verzweigungen: Erfolg und Fehler.
Szenarien
In diesen Themen finden Sie Szenarien, die diesen Block verwenden: